Fertilizing is fundamental to supporting plant health and attaining rich, lively landscapes. Plants need a balanced supply of nutrients-- mainly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and maintain vibrant foliage. A soil test is the first step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the selected fertilizer satisfies the specific needs of the website. Fertilizers come in numerous forms, including granular, liquid, organic, and synthetic, each using various release rates and benefits. Applying the right type at the correct time is vital to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or uneven growth. Seasonal timing, such as using hig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ants prepare for development spurts or withstand winter tension. Constant fertilization not only improves plant appearance but also reinforces strength against insects, illness, and environmental stressors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to grow year after year, offering both appeal and ecological worth
